The Easter weekend is marked by this festival of seasonal cask ales and ciders. The club plan to have 20 cask beers, 8 draught ciders and 2 keg beers available. Bromley CAMRA are having a social at the first night (Thursday) of the festival, which will be a preview night with access limited to OLC and CAMRA members only. Doors open at 18.00. Don’t forget your CAMRA membership card as it is required for entry.
We anticipate presenting the club with the Bromley CAMRA “Club of the Year” award for 2025 during the course of the evening.
The festival proper then opens at noon on the Friday and Saturday, closing at 11pm on both days. It then continues with an afternoon session on the Sunday from noon to 5pm, and concludes with an Easter Monday session starting at noon. Visitors who are not members of the OLC or CAMRA must buy entrance tickets for each day at the door at a cost of £1.
Entrance tickets are NOT required for CAMRA members at any time – provided that they have their membership card available for inspection.

The club is a few minutes walk from Orpington station, and is situated directly opposite the entrance to the Tesco Extra car park. Several bus routes pass close by, including the 208 and 358.
